- Private Accounts: If your Instagram account is private, only your approved followers will be able to see the location tag on your posts. This is great for maintaining your privacy while still letting your close friends know where you are.
- Editing Locations: You can edit the location of a post after you've shared it. Just tap the three dots (...) in the top right corner of the post, select “Edit,” and then tap on the location tag to change it.
- Adding New Locations: If the place you're at isn't in Instagram's database, you can try adding it yourself. However, this is not always possible and depends on Instagram's algorithms and policies. Usually, you can add a location through Facebook, which is linked to Instagram. You might need to create a Facebook page for the business or location first.
- Location Stickers: Instagram offers various location stickers you can add to your stories. These are interactive, allowing viewers to tap on the sticker and see more details about the location. Location stickers are a fun and engaging way to share your location in real-time!

- Location Not Showing Up: If the location isn't showing up when you type it, double-check that your location services are enabled for the Instagram app in your phone's settings. Also, make sure that the place you're at is listed in Instagram's database. If not, try searching for nearby businesses or popular spots. If the place is new, it might not be listed. In this case, use a nearby location or consider creating a Facebook page for that place.
- Can't Add Location: If you are unable to add a location, ensure you are connected to the internet. Restart the Instagram app. Also, check to see if there are any updates pending for the app. Make sure you're following Instagram's terms of service and that your account isn't experiencing any technical issues.
- Location Tag Not Working: Check the privacy settings on your account. Ensure that your account is not private, or the location tag may not be visible to non-followers. Restart the Instagram app. Also, see if other users are having the same issues by searching online for complaints. Sometimes, Instagram's features can be temporarily unavailable due to technical issues.

Geotagging on Instagram: A Step-by-Step Tutorial
So, geotagging on Instagram, is super easy, guys. It’s a great way to let your friends know where you are or to help people discover your photos based on location. Whether you're at a fancy restaurant, a scenic hiking trail, or just chilling at home, tagging your location adds context and gives your posts an extra layer of engagement. Here's a simple step-by-step guide to get you started:
Step 1: Taking or Uploading Your Photo or Video
First things first, open the Instagram app on your phone. Then, tap the plus (+) icon at the bottom of the screen to create a new post. You can either take a new photo or video by tapping the camera button, or you can select an existing one from your phone’s gallery. After selecting your photo or video and applying any desired filters or edits, tap the “Next” button in the top right corner. This is your chance to really make your content pop!
Step 2: Adding Your Location
On the next screen, you'll see a variety of options, including the ability to add a caption, tag people, and of course, add a location. Look for the “Add location” option, which is usually right below the space where you write your caption. Tap on it. This will open up a search bar where you can start typing the name of the place you want to tag. As you type, Instagram will suggest locations based on its database, using your phone’s location services. Make sure your location services are enabled for Instagram in your phone’s settings, or else it won’t be able to suggest locations.
Step 3: Selecting Your Location
Once you start typing, Instagram will show a list of potential locations. Look for the correct place from the suggestions and tap on it to select it. If the exact place you're looking for doesn't appear, you can try being more specific with your search or even adding a new location. Keep in mind that for a location to appear in the Instagram database, it typically needs to be a business, a public place, or a place that other users have tagged before. If you're at a super obscure location, you might not find it in the Instagram database, but don't worry, there are some workarounds we'll get into later.
Step 4: Finishing Up and Posting
After you've selected your location, it will appear directly below your username in your post. Now, you can finish writing your caption, tag any friends in the photo, and add any relevant hashtags. Once you're happy with everything, tap the “Share” button to post your photo or video to your profile. Congratulations! You’ve successfully geotagged your Instagram post! Now, when people view your post, they can tap on the location tag to see a map of the place, find other posts from the same location, and get directions.

Sharing Locations on Reddit: Understanding the Limitations
Now, let's switch gears and talk about sharing locations on Reddit. Unlike Instagram, Reddit isn’t built with location sharing as a core feature. So, the process is a bit different, and there are some limitations to keep in mind. You can't directly geotag a post on Reddit the way you can on Instagram. However, there are still several ways to communicate your location, depending on the context and the subreddit you're posting in. Let's break down the different approaches.
Option 1: Mentioning Your Location in the Post Title or Body
The most straightforward method is to simply mention your location in the title or body of your Reddit post. This is a common practice when asking for local recommendations, sharing news about a local event, or just providing context for your story. For example, if you're asking for restaurant recommendations, you might write a title like, “Best Italian restaurants in [City Name]?” This method is simple, but it relies on users reading your text and understanding your location from the context you provide.
Option 2: Using Relevant Subreddits
Reddit is organized into subreddits, which are communities dedicated to specific topics, interests, or locations. To share your location effectively, post your content in relevant subreddits. For example, if you're sharing a photo of a local landmark, posting it in a subreddit dedicated to your city or region makes sense. This ensures that your post reaches an audience interested in that specific location. You can search for subreddits by typing the name of the place into the Reddit search bar or by using online subreddit directories. This is an efficient way of sharing your location with an audience that cares about it.
Option 3: Using Location-Specific Flair
Some subreddits allow users to add flair to their posts, which can include location information. Flair is a tag that appears next to your username or the title of your post and helps identify the content. If a subreddit has location-based flair options, it's a great way to add geographic context to your posts. Look for the option to select flair when creating your post or in the post-creation settings. This can significantly improve visibility among users who are specifically looking for content from your area.
Option 4: Sharing External Links (With Caution)
While you can't directly share your location on Reddit, you can share links to external content that might contain location data. For instance, if you've written a blog post about your favorite hiking trail, you can share the link on Reddit and provide context about the location in your post. However, be cautious when sharing links, especially if they reveal sensitive information. Always respect user privacy. Remember that Reddit's community guidelines prohibit doxxing (revealing personal information), so avoid sharing anything that could compromise someone's privacy.
